Hyundai Eon micro website up, bookings start from 1st October

     The micro website of Hyundai’s all new small car for India had come up www.eonindiaon.com. Hyundai will start bookings for Eon from 1st of October. As per the website, the Eon will be launched on 12th of October and the cars are likely to hit the roads by early November.


    
     Hyundai Eon is an ambitious product from the company to rival the bestselling car Maruti Alto. Last year Maruti sold over 3 lakh vehicles which made Alto the largest selling single brand car. With the launch of Eon, the supremacy of Alto will be put to test for the first time by any rival company. Eon with its fluidic design styling has an upper hand as compared to the Alto. But again, we say it is the price which plays a major role. Hyundai unlike its other cars like i10 and i20 should price Eon almost equally with that of the Maruti Alto. Otherwise they will miss a great chance to make a mark in India again.

Mahindra XUV500 priced suprisingly at Rs. 10.8 lakh

     Mahindra has shockingly priced its premium SUV XUV500 at Rs. 10.8 lakh (ex-showroom, New Delhi) for the base 2WD(W6) variant. The other variants available are 2WD(W8) and top of the line 4WD(W8) which are priced Rs. 11.95 lakh and Rs. 12.88 lakh respectively (All prices ex-showroom, New Delhi). These are introductory prices and in coming months Mahindra is likely to revise the rates of XUV500.

     The Mahindra XUV500 is powered by the same 2.2L mHawk diesel engine carried over from the Scorpio. However, the XUV500 deliver more power and torque of 140 Bhp and 33.33 Kgm. The engine is placed transversly, which is first of its kind in Mahindra vehicles. The engine is mated to a new cable operated 6 speed manual transmission which is developed in the help of Riccardo. The new cable operated transmission provides more torque than the Scorpio gearbox. Mahindra is also working on an automatic transmission for XUV500.

The XUV500 is loaded with features such as
  • LED reading lights, ESP
  • Tyre-pressure monitoring
  • Six airbags, traction control
  • ESP, hill-descent control
  • Voice commands
  • Cruise and audio controls on steering wheel
  • 6-inch touch screen Infotainment System with Sat-Nav
  • USB and iPod connectivity

     Mahindra will soon launch the XUV500 in South Africa followed by Australia, Sourth America, Western Europe and SAARC countries. In the phase 1, the XUV500 will be available only in Mumbai, Delhi, Pune, Chennai and Bangalore.

Tata Motors drop ‘Sumo’ name from Grande, releases updated version

     Tata Motors in its restructuring process has dropped the “Sumo” name from its MUV Grande. Now the vehicle will be just called Tata Grande instead of Tata Sumo Grande.


     Apart from dropping the “Sumo” name, Tata Motors has released an updated version of the Grande. Tata Grande is powered by a 2.2L DICOR engine which delivers 120 Ps of power and 250 Nm of flat Torque.  Now Tata class “Size does matter” with its new Grande.



There are some cosmetic changes in the new Grande which include -

  1. Chrome lined broad front grill and side finishers with new glossy grey finish
  2. New chrome lined door handles
  3. Chrome inserted rub rails
  4. Sporty steel wheel rims and
  5.  blinkers on ORVMS
  6. Stunning new body graphics

Honda Brio launched in India, priced at Rs. 3.95 lakh

     Honda has launched its much awaited small car Brio in India with price starting from Rs. 3.95 lakh ex-showroom New Delhi for the base E variant. Available in 4 variants, the Brio is priced at Rs. 4.35 lakh for S, Rs. 4.9 lakh for S(O) and Rs. 5.1 lakh for the top of the line V variant.


     The Honda Brio is powered by the same 1.2L i-VTEC 4 cylinder petrol engine which powers the Jazz. It produces peak power of 88Ps @ 6000 rpm and peak torque of 109 Nm @ 4600 rpm. The engine is mated to a 5 speed manual transmission. Honda claims the Brio to deliver a class leading fuel efficiency of 18.4 Kmpl (ARAI Certified).


     Honda terms the Brio has been designed based on two triangles, a Dynamic Triangle and Sporty Triangle which give express energy and vigor to the car. Honda claims the light rear of the hatch aids visibility and improves fuel efficiency as well. The Brio incorporated Honda’s philosophy of “Man Maximum Machine Minimum”.


     The Honda Brio has the turning radius of 4.5m which is the shortest in its Class. Honda claims the Brio to have the pedestrian injury mitigation technology as standard. Also the Honda’s G-Con technology adds to the balance and performance of the car. The top 2 variants of Brio feature Dual SRS front airbags with the driver side opening in a swirl manner there by reducing the impact to the driver.


The Honda Brio with its advanced design, superior packaging and brilliant fuel efficiency has delivered a product which we Indians have been waiting from Honda. The Honda Brio is available in 6 different colour shades - Blue, Red, Titanium, Silver, White and Black.

Hyundai launches Santa Fe 4x4 Automatic Transmission in India


     Hyundai has launched automatic transmission variant of its SUV 4WD Santa Fe in India. The Santa Fe 4x4 AT is priced at Rs. 24.36 lakh ex-showroom New Delhi. The Santa Fe 4x4 AT comes with a 6 speed automatic transmission.

     The Santa Fe 4x4 AT which is powered by a 2.2L CRDi engine also gets additional features such as push button start and smart key. The Santa Fe 4x4 is available in five different colours.
